Description

Despite the remote nature, the trail is well marked. There are several overgrown sections, and there can be plenty of downed trees at the start of every summer hiking season. When you get to Tomahawk Reservoir, pick up the Munsey Creek Road #795 doubletrack, which leads you to Erickson Springs Campground.

While this trail certainly has its intermediate moments, the overall route rewards hikers with its many technical sections in this remote environment. Hikers should plan and pack properly for a much longer hike than the 15 miles would initially seem to imply.
